About the Opportunity:

Our client is a construction management firm supporting a large institutional facilities modernization program in Los Angeles. They are seeking a Junior M&O Program Manager to support planning, design, and construction activities for K-12 and public-sector facilities, working closely with project managers, designers, and public agencies to ensure projects are delivered accurately, safely, and on schedule.

This is a full-time, on-site role within a regulated, public-sector capital program.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Assist with coordination of pre-construction, design, bidding, construction, and close-out activities
  • Support project scope development by validating site conditions and reviewing design team inputs
  • Draft concept drawings and layouts to visualize project scope
  • Track and report project status, budgets, and schedules
  • Coordinate with public agencies, utilities, and regulatory bodies to support project approvals
  • Support bid, contract, and procurement activities
  • Assist with monitoring project budgets and scope control
  • Work with technical staff to estimate building costs and changes
  • Maintain facility inventory maps and drawings using AutoCAD and related tools
  • Prepare reports and documentation for project leadership
